Events
Common Good and Wellbeing for All
St. Michael Anglican Church
12996-60th Av, Surrey, BC
September 12, 2009
The Global Clergy Association of Canada, along with other religious
and interfaith organizations of Greater Vancouver, hosted a
Pre-Parliament Event in association with the Council of Parliament
of World’s Religions, Chicago, USA on September 12, 2009 at St.
Michael’s Church in Surrey.
Bishop M. Ingham of West Minster Anglican Diocese graced the Event
as a Keynote speaker. Representatives from different religions
offerred a short prayer. There were also speeches on the theme of
the event and interreligious activities in British Columbia,
classical Indian dance, round table discussions, a Christian
chorus, closing remarks, and a time for prayer. We hoped to:
• Promote, spur and augment inter-religious dialogue, and further
efforts towards understanding and harmony;
• Increase Vancouver area outreach for the 2009 Melbourne,
Australia Conference;
• Promote peace and environment awareness among the diverse
traditions of religions and faiths.
